Output 50dbbfc9dae04716ca9336060e4cb23e54373478db0a1fddb3909121866debaa:0
- value
- 574234
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b3d6b28ab54776b727ac91df3322d4c5e746025 OP_EQUAL
- address
- 3EPFReTMLvRck8ZkewRr2KgXn1aP8pyZDm
- transaction
- 50dbbfc9dae04716ca9336060e4cb23e54373478db0a1fddb3909121866debaa
- confirmations
- 247915
- spent
- true